What does “dragged through the garden” mean
Describes a Chicago-style hot dog topped with the full classic load: yellow mustard, chopped onion, neon-green relish, tomato wedges, a dill pickle spear, sport peppers, and celery salt. Ordering a Chicago dog with ketchup is a local taboo.
